Sub-genres

Noir detective romance

Solve a case in the rain-slicked streets where your prime suspect might be your soulmate, echoing the hard-boiled romantic tension of stories like Blade Runner.

Corporate espionage lovers

Fall for the enemy agent sent to ruin you. This subgenre thrives on forbidden love and divided loyalties, much like the complex character dynamics and high-stakes betrayals found in Richard K. Morgan's Altered Carbon, where trust is the most expensive commodity.

Post-human love stories

Explore love beyond the flesh when your partner can switch bodies or is part artificial intelligence. These tales question identity and connection, pushing the boundaries of romance in worlds similar to the consciousness-swapping society of Altered Carbon.

Biopunk rebellion couples

Instead of chrome and wires, this is about gene-splicing and organic tech. Your love story could be with a bio-engineered 'perfect' human, fighting for freedom in a world like the one depicted in Paolo Bacigalupi's acclaimed novel The Windup Girl.

FAQs

Frequently asked questions

What makes cyberpunk romance so intense?

The stakes are incredibly high. In a world controlled by corporations and technology, love is a dangerous, political act. Choosing to connect with someone is an act of rebellion, making every kiss and every choice feel like it could change the world.

Are characters just their augmentations?

Not at all. Cybernetics and high-tech settings are used to explore what it truly means to be human. The stories focus on the raw, emotional core of the characters, using technology to amplify their struggles for identity, freedom, and genuine connection.

Why is the setting always so dystopian?

The 'low life' aspect creates a powerful contrast. The grit and oppression of a dystopian world make moments of genuine love and vulnerability shine brighter. It’s about finding a human spark in a world that tries to extinguish it, making the romance feel earned and precious.

How does the world influence the romance?

The world is an active antagonist. Constant surveillance, corporate warfare, and advanced technology create external pressures that force characters into impossible choices. The dystopian setting isn't just a backdrop; it's a force that constantly tests the couple's bond and drives the plot forward.

Is the main character always a rebel?

Often, the act of falling in love is what turns them into a rebel. A character might start out as a compliant citizen or a jaded cynic, but their romantic journey forces them to fight against the system for the person they love, making for a powerful transformation.
